NSDF 50 Scheme

Written by  Friday, 20 December 2013 14:34

The National Sports Development Fund (NSDF) has announced that up to 50 sportspersons, who are Olympic Medal hopefuls, will get support for customised training under the 'NSDF 50' scheme. Potential sportspersons who are medal hopes for the 2020 Olympics will be encouraged and supported on a continuing basis.

A proper and credible selection process to identify such sportspersons, in the age group of 16-20 years, in various Olympic disciplines will be evolved by the NSDF in consultation with the Sports Authority of India (SAI) and the National Federation concerned. A maximum of 50 athletes across all Olympic disciplines will be supported for customised training under the NSDF and continued assistance will be subject to athlete’s performance which will be analysed twice a year by the NSDF.

Long-term customised training programmes will be drawn up for the selected athletes and in addition, normal NSDF funding for core probables will continue. Institutes with world class facilities and coaches of international repute will be identified and the selected candidates will undergo training under them.

The NSDF has also decided that if an individual wins an Olympic medal without funding from them, reimbursement of expenditure incurred by him/her on training, competitions etc. will be considered as per norms.
